The Maxspect Gyre 350 Complete Double Cloud Edition is part of the new generation Gyre 300 Cloud Edition. This crossflow mixing pump generates a uniform linear current in the aquarium, effectively reducing dead zones and promoting better overall water circulation.
| Model | XF350 Cloud Edition |
|---|---|
| Power Consumption | 5 to 52 W |
| Flow Rate | 20000 L/h |
| Suitable for Aquarium | 300 to 3000 L |
| Power Supply | 100-240 V / 50-60 Hz |
| Dimensions | 325 x 75 x 38 mm |
| Weight (pump) | 645 g |
| Controller to Pump Cable Length | 3 m |
| Power to Controller Cable Length | 1.5 m |
| Standard Mounting to Glass Thickness | 20 mm |
| Reinforced Magnet Mounting to Glass Thickness | 25 mm |
For this new Gyre 300 Cloud Edition, Maxspect has refined the original Gyre 300 pumps to offer a more advanced Gyre pump. The linear flow is evenly distributed, which helps eliminate virtually all dead spots in the aquarium.
The directional cages and flow directors have been redesigned to offer four vertical and horizontal flow directions. These settings allow the flow to be adjusted to the aquarium, directing the flow where it is needed.
Maxspect engineers have redesigned the Gyre pump by reducing the number of parts and making assembly more intuitive. The design of the Gyre 300 Cloud Edition pumps simplifies replacement and reduces cleaning time, allowing the pump to be quickly returned to operation.
The Gyre 300 Cloud Edition is controlled via a Cloud controller equipped with a 3.2-inch color LCD TFT screen, 20 predefined mixing modes, WiFi connectivity, and the ability to control the pump via the Syna-G Cloud app from an Android or iOS device. The app also allows connection and control of compatible Maxspect equipment, including Maxspect Jump MJ-L165 lighting.
The Gyre 300 Cloud Edition controller is compatible with version 1 Gyre 300 pumps.
The Gyre 300 Cloud Edition pumps are equipped with directional cages and flow directors allowing horizontal and vertical adjustments. They allow for different mixing configurations, such as normal flow, direct flow, wide flow, or flow directed to the left and/or right. The pumps can be placed closer to the surface while limiting the risk of noisy air vortexes, enhancing surface mixing for optimal gas exchange. The flow directors also help limit the exposure of certain components to light to reduce algae buildup and extend the maintenance intervals of the rotors.
The new Gyre XF330CE and 350CE Single models are delivered without a power supply because only one power supply is needed to power the latest generation Cloud controller with two pumps. If the Gyre XF330CE and 350CE are used with the old Gyre 300 controller, a power supply per pump is required.
